Mr. Indie-pendent, Adrian Galvin

Allow us to introduce your new postmodern obsession, Adrian Galvin—aka Yoke Lore. This insanely versatile musician-dancer-choreographer is the co-founder of BOOMERANG Dance and Performance Project, based in NYC. He owns a dance studio in Brooklyn. Oh yeah, and he’s an alum of WALK THE MOON (“Shut Up and Dance”) who often choreographs his own music […]

Mark Your Calendars, Broadway Babies: The Great White Way Is Coming to Your TV

PBS has released the 2017–2018 schedule for their Great Performances series of special, one-off TV events, and we think you’ll want to sit up and take note—Hamilton and Cabaret and Holiday Inn, oh my! To make your appointment-viewing choices a little easier, we rounded up all of the danciest picks from the coming season. PBS […]
